Why tire pressure on a 7.50 16 wheel matters

Maintaining correct tire pressure on wheels sized 7.50 16 matters for safety, fuel economy, and tire wear. The Tire Pressure Tips team has analyzed common patterns from drivers who neglect this detail. According to Tire Pressure Tips, even modest deviations from the recommended cold pressure can change handling, braking feel, and road noise. For a wheel size like 7.50 16, proper inflation helps ensure the tire's contact patch is optimal and the suspension works as designed. When pressures are too low, the tire deforms, increasing heat buildup and the risk of a blowout in hot weather; when pressures are too high, the contact patch shrinks and ride quality can deteriorate. In daily driving, minor pressure adjustments can translate into noticeable differences in fuel economy and tire wear patterns. Always start with the vehicle placard and owner’s manual; if the placard differs front-to-rear, follow those numbers accordingly. Adopt a regular check routine; it’s one of the quickest maintenance tasks with outsized benefits.

Understanding tire pressure targets and PSI ranges

Tire pressure targets are not generic numbers; they’re vehicle specific. Your car’s door placard or owner’s manual provides the exact cold-pressure values for your 7.50 16 wheels. In practice, many vehicles fall within a broad spectrum: front and rear pressures can differ, and SUVs or trucks may run higher pressures than compact cars. The key idea is to treat the placard as the baseline and to adapt for load, driving style, and climate. Seasonal temperature shifts matter: as ambient temperatures drop, air contracts and PSI falls, requiring a quick check to avoid underinflation. Conversely, in hot summer conditions, gas expands and readings can rise; if you drive aggressively or carry a heavy load, you may need to adjust within the allowed range. Seasonal considerations also remind you to never exceed the maximum pressure printed on the tire sidewall. For long-term efficiency, maintain consistency so that wear patterns remain even across the tread. How to measure cold tire pressure accurately

To get an accurate reading for your 7.50 16 wheels: Park on a level surface away from direct heat; ensure the tires are cold (after sitting for at least 3 hours or after a short drive). Remove the valve caps; attach the gauge straight to the valve stem; press smoothly without wiggling; read the number on the gauge. If you use a digital gauge, record the value; with a gauge, watch the small numbers carefully. Compare the reading to the placard. If the tire reads low, add air in small increments (1-2 psi) and re-check. If it reads high, release air in similarly small steps and re-check. After achieving target, reinstall valve caps and double-check all tires, especially on the axle with higher load. If the reading is inconsistent or you detect slow leaks, inspect valve stems and tires for damage. Temperature and recent driving can skew readings, so try to check in the morning before driving.

Common mistakes to avoid with 7.50 16 wheels

Common mistakes include inflating only one tire to match a neighbor’s reading, ignoring differences between front and rear tires, and using a tire-pressure gauge without validating its accuracy. Do not rely on visual estimates or on-the-fly math to determine pressure. Also, avoid inflating tires while hot; always duplicate the cold-tire procedure for accuracy. Finally, neglecting TPMS alerts or failing to inspect for leaks can lead to unsafe driving conditions.

Routine maintenance habits to extend tire life

Create a simple weekly check ritual, especially during extreme weather. Keep a small gauge in your glove box and note readings in a car maintenance log. Pair tire pressure checks with tread depth assessments and rotate tires per your manufacturer’s schedule. When tires wear unevenly, re-check inflation and consider wheel alignment or suspension issues that affect pressure distribution. Remember that temperature shifts can dramatically affect the pressure; recheck after long trips or after high-speed driving.
